What is the difference between Inventory Audit vs Inventory Clerk?

AspectInventory AuditInventory Clerk
CertificationsNone required, but certifications like Certified Inventory Auditor can be beneficialHigh school diploma or equivalent; certifications are uncommon
Work EnvironmentOften involves periodic reviews, inspections, and detailed record analysisDaily stock counting, data entry, and inventory management in retail or warehouse settings
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by companies to verify inventory accuracy and complianceCommonly employed in retail, warehousing, and logistics for daily operations

Inventory Audit focuses on verifying inventory accuracy through detailed inspections and record analysis, often periodically. Inventory Clerks handle daily inventory counts and data entry tasks. While both roles involve inventory management, audits are more analytical and compliance-oriented, whereas clerks focus on routine stock management.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in inventory audit roles, and how can they be addressed?

Inventory Audit professionals often encounter challenges such as discrepancies between physical stock and recorded inventory, managing large volumes of items, and coordinating with multiple departments for accurate data. These challenges can be addressed by maintaining up-to-date records, implementing regular cycle counts, and fostering clear communication with warehouse and procurement teams. Leveraging inventory management software and adhering to standardized audit procedures also help ensure accuracy and efficiency in the auditing process.

What is an inventory audit?

An inventory audit is a process where a company’s inventory records are checked for accuracy by physically counting the items in stock and comparing them with recorded inventory levels. This helps to identify discrepancies, prevent theft or loss, and ensure that financial statements are accurate. Inventory audits are important for maintaining proper inventory control, optimizing stock levels, and complying with financial regulations. Audits can be conducted internally by company staff or externally by third-party auditors.

Job description:

Audit Control Inventory Services is a retail inventory service based in Pensacola, FL. We currently have several positions available conducting inventory audits in different types of retail stores in the Florida area. This job does require travel up to four nights a week away from home.
The position requires confident, self-motivating individuals who are:
  • Honest
  • Detail-oriented
  • Organized
  • Professional in appearance
  • Excellent Communicators
  • Flexible
Currently we service clients throughout the Southeast US on a monthly basis, including FL, GA, AL, MS, TN, NC, SC, VA, LA, and AR. Our work week is primarily Monday thru Friday, with certain exceptions to allow for customer requests.
10-key by touch experience is required, previous Retail Inventory experience is preferred; training will be provided and is extensive. This is a very easy job to perform but is quite difficult to learn. Training is paid (at a training wage) until both the company, and the auditor are confident in the auditors' abilities. Most new, inexperienced auditors require 4-6 weeks of training.
The physical requirements of the job require the ability to stand, stoop, kneel, climb a stepladder and lift less than 30 lbs. on a daily basis. Other requirements include a working knowledge of MS Office, E-Mail and basic computer functions (i.e. saving, renaming and moving files, email attachments, and printing reports.)
